[Gfoss] pmapper-postgresql

kassandra kassandraxxx at libero.it
Thu Oct 19 10:33:08 CEST 2006


e adesso siamo a provare la connessione tra pmapper e postgresql..e come al
solito 
al primo tentativo non va mai:(
ho seguito il tutorial
http://www.pmapper.net/wiki/doku.php?id=faq:configuration#postgis_tables_postgres_8.1 
ma deve esserci qualcosa che mi sfugge....
ho guardato sui log error di apache e mi dice

[Thu Oct 19 10:30:04 2006] [error] [client 127.0.0.1] Layer/Group
'jpl_wms_global_mosaic' not existing. Check '/config/config.ini' file
definition for section 'mutualDisableList'.
[Thu Oct 19 10:30:04 2006] [error] [client 127.0.0.1] Layer/Group 'dem' not
existing. Check '/config/config.ini' file definition for section
'mutualDisableList'.

non ho capito perche' se cerco di prendere i dati dal db mi va a prendere il
config.ini, mentre dovrebbe andare a controllare il file config_project.ini
invece se prendo i dati normalmente da un file in una cartella funziona e mi
va a prendere il file di configurazione giusto, cioe' congif_project.ini.




LAYER
NAME liguridb
TYPE point
STATUS ON 
CONNECTIONTYPE postgis 
CONNECTION "user=user password=pass dbname=dbname host=localhost 
port=5432" 

DATA "the_geom from (select the_geom, gid, xyz from liguri) As new_tab USING
UNIQUE gid USING UNIQUE srid=26591"
TOLERANCE 10
TOLERANCEUNITS pixels
LABELITEM "Nome"
PROJECTION
"init=epsg:26591"
END 
METADATA 
"DESCRIPTION" "liguridb"
"RESULT_FIELDS" "nome,datazione,funzione,quota"
"RESULT_HEADERS" "nome,datazione,funzione,quota"
"RESULT_HYPERLINK" "Nome,Funzione||Link on detail"
#"LAYER_ENCODING" "UTF-8"
END # Metadata
CLASS
NAME "IV-III"
EXPRESSION ([DATA_RANK] = 1)
COLOR 0 0 255 
SYMBOL 'square' 
SIZE 9
LABEL
POSITION Auto
COLOR 0 0 150 
BACKGROUNDCOLOR 255 255 128
BACKGROUNDSHADOWCOLOR 150 150 150
BACKGROUNDSHADOWSIZE 2 2
BUFFER 2
#TYPE truetype
#FONT verdana
#SIZE 8
#MAXSIZE 9
SIZE small
END #Label 
TEMPLATE void
END # Class
CLASS
NAME "III"
EXPRESSION ([DATA_RANK] = 2)
COLOR 0 0 255
SYMBOL 'square' 
SIZE 7
LABEL
POSITION Auto
COLOR 150 0 0 
BACKGROUNDCOLOR 255 255 128
BACKGROUNDSHADOWCOLOR 150 150 150
BACKGROUNDSHADOWSIZE 2 2
BUFFER 2
#TYPE truetype
#FONT verdana
#SIZE 8
#MAXSIZE 9
SIZE small
END #Label 
TEMPLATE void
END # Class
CLASS
NAME "III-II"
EXPRESSION ([DATA_RANK] = 3)
COLOR 0 0 255
SYMBOL 'circle' 
SIZE 6
TEMPLATE void
END # Class
CLASS
NAME "II"
EXPRESSION ([DATA_RANK] = 4)
COLOR 0 0 255
SYMBOL 'circle' 
SIZE 5
TEMPLATE void
END # Class


END # Layer


stesso layer ma senza connessione al db funziona alla perfezione.

poi ho notato che pmapper non mi fa vedere i layer di tipo poligonale, con
un richiamo normalissimo dei dati ...la mappa non mi da nessun errore, vedo
il layer sulla legenda...ma non appare niente sulla mappa..


# Start of Layer 
#
LAYER
NAME area
TYPE polygon
#CONNECTIONTYPE POSTGIS
#CONNECTION "dbname=db host=localhost user=user password=pass port=5432"
#DATA "the_geom from prova USING UNIQUE gid USING UNIQUE srid=26591"
DATA "/ms4w/apps/pmapper-2.0.0/data/AREA"
PROJECTION
"init=epsg:4326"
END
METADATA 
"DESCRIPTION" "AREA"
"RESULT_FIELDS" "nome,area_rank"
"RESULT_HEADERS" "nome,area_rank"
END # Metadata
CLASS
Name 'area'
COLOR 255 254 199
OUTLINECOLOR 0 0 0
TEMPLATE void
END # Class
END # Layer



-- 
View this message in context: http://www.nabble.com/pmapper-postgresql-tf2471973.html#a6892619
Sent from the Gfoss mailing list archive at Nabble.com.




More information about the Gfoss mailing list